Transaction ed512085702999f6e4115429a1824c82f7aa2e6732673da7d2632ebada1af182
1 Input
1 Output
-
ed512085702999f6e4115429a1824c82f7aa2e6732673da7d2632ebada1af182:0
- value
- 41780
- script pubkey
- OP_0 OP_PUSHBYTES_20 bc0bf91fd5bab38492ffb2bbfe59e364637351a6
- address
- bc1qhs9lj874h2ecfyhlk2aluk0rv33hx5dxlnjt60